About the Lab
EmSys Lab focuses on electronic and embedded system design, prototyping and evaluation — starting from sensor/transducer interfacing to full system development and networks of sensor nodes. The lab supports post-silicon validation of Analog/Digital/Mixed-Signal/RF test chips (ASICs) designed by doctoral and graduate students as part of their research. Additional focus areas include signal processing implementation for sensing-based applications, AI for ASIC design and sensor networks, deep learning for signal and data analysis, and hardware-accelerated simulation. More than 20 test ASICs designed by graduate students and Ph.D. scholars have been tested and various performance parameters measured in this lab. Several prototypes have been designed and developed using in-house designed ASICs combined with commercial sensors and transducers.
